Consider the following reversible chemical reaction at equilibrium:
A(g) + 2B(g) <=> 2C(g)
This reaction has an equilibrium constant, Kc, of 5.0 at a certain temperature. If the initial concentrations of A, B, and C are 1.0 M, 2.0 M, and 0.0 M respectively, what will be the concentrations of A, B, and C at equilibrium?
